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C++ Функция для подсчета суммы и количества элементов больше K Добрый вечер! Есть задачка одна - звучит так: С помощью генератора случайных чисел сформировать квадратную матрицу вещественных чисел размерности m x m, где значение m <=7 вводится с клавиатуры. Диапазон формируемых в матрице значений от –10 до +10. Написать программу, в которой предусмотреть подсчет в каждом столбце количества и сумму элементов, величина которых больше k, вводимого с... https://www.cyberforum.ru/ cpp-beginners/ thread1077706.html Преобразование типа из пользовательского в стандартный и из стандартного в пользовательский C++
Уважаемые форумчане, нужна ваша помощь в этом вопросе про преобразовния типов. Где об этом почитать? Если у еого семплы есть, поделитесь) Помогите пожалуйста! Добавлено через 13 часов 37 минут Всем спасибо, разобрался
C++ Секундомер для подсчёта времени У меня было задание такое секундомер для подсчёта времени работы разных видов сортировок (чтоб их можно было запихнуть в функцию) https://www.cyberforum.ru/ cpp-beginners/ thread1077690.html C++ Динамический массив https://www.cyberforum.ru/ cpp-beginners/ thread1077689.html
Добрый день. Строил таблицу истинности с использованием динамического массива, вроде все верно считает, но вылетает ошибка. #include "stdafx.h" #include <iostream> using namespace std; void vvod(int m, int n, int **a) { int i,j,p1=3,t,k=1;
Поменять начало и конец C++
дан массив из m+n элементов. начало массива это a..a, конец массива это a..a. написать функцию, котороая меняет начало и конец местами
C++ Файлы. Работа с файлами Здравствуйте, помогите реализовать программу через файлы, а именно: <Необходимо создать программу для работы с собственной базой данных, в которой следует предусмотреть создание меню со следующими пунктами: newFile (создание нового файла); viewFile (просмотр файла); addFile (добавление новой записи); editFile (корректировка записей файла); runFile (выполнение задачи).> Вот само задание: ... https://www.cyberforum.ru/ cpp-beginners/ thread1077684.html
C++ Длина строки до ввода ? https://www.cyberforum.ru/ cpp-beginners/ thread1077683.html
#include <iostream> #include <string>//обеспечение доступа к классу string #include <cstring> using namespace std; int main(){ char charr; string str; cout<<"длина строки в charr до ввода="<<strlen(charr)<<endl; cout<<"длина строки в str до ввода="<<str.size()<<endl;
Найти максимально длинные возрастающие последовательности чисел массива C++
Попалась такая задача, только вот не пойму, что значит максимально длинные возрастающие последовательности. Этот же вопрос есть на форуме, только я не смог разобраться с кодом.(Прикладываю его). Подскажите, пожалуйста, что именно надо сделать. #include "iostream.h" int main(int argc, char* argv) { int Arr={2,-1,3,4,5,-6,7,8,9,10,11,-7,0}; int asize=sizeof(Arr)/sizeof(int); ...
C++ Проверка неориентированных графов на изоморфизм https://www.cyberforum.ru/ cpp-beginners/ thread1077671.html
Помогите решить проблему в коде, как правильно обращаться к двумерному массиву в классе? Ошибка в 77 строчке. Из-за него не могу понять правильно ли делаю основное задание, где я создаю 2 матрицы смежности, представляющие граф и сравниваю поэлементно на изоморфизм. #include "stdafx.h" #include <iostream> #include <stdio.h> #include <conio.h> #include <stdlib.h> #include <string.h> using...
C++ Очереди. За один просмотр файла вывести на экран каждое третье слово, а затем каждое четвертое https://www.cyberforum.ru/ cpp-beginners/ thread1077667.html
Помогите студенту сделать задачу на с++, вот условие: Создать файл вещественных чисел за один просмотр файла вывести на экран каждое третье слово, а затем каждое четвертое. при выводе сохранять порядок расположения чисел в файле. Буду очень благодарен за помощь.
C++ Сортировка вставкой
1)Дан массив состоящий из n элементов (n<=100) Отсортировать методом вставки и вывести пятый минимум. Добавлено через 1 час 42 минуты Сортировку я сделал, мне нужен цикл, чтобы вывести 5 минимум. Нужно пропускать повторения. например: (1,1,2,5,6,6,8,9,10,11,...,n пятый минимум=8)
C++ инициализация объекта https://www.cyberforum.ru/ cpp-beginners/ thread1077639.html
Как проинициализировать объект созданный с помощью new?
Каратель
Эксперт С++
6609 / 4028 / 401
Регистрация: 26.03.2010
Сообщений: 9,273
Записей в блоге: 1
21.01.2014, 20:33 0

Перегрузка оператора ( ) для объектов класса - C++ - Ответ 5673615

21.01.2014, 20:33. Показов 636. Ответов 4
Метки (Все метки)

Ответ

Цитата Сообщение от goodjob Посмотреть сообщение
Каким образом компилятор поймет где мы вызываем оператор (), а где , например, конструктор?
от контекста же
C++
1
obj(); //вызов оператора ()
C++
1
Foo obj(); //декларация функции
C++
1
Foo obj; //создание объекта и вызов конструктора по умолчанию
Добавлено через 1 минуту
Цитата Сообщение от goodjob Посмотреть сообщение
каким образом вообще перегружается оператор()?
operator()

Вернуться к обсуждению:
Перегрузка оператора ( ) для объектов класса C++
0
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
21.01.2014, 20:33
Готовые ответы и решения:

Перегрузка оператора >> для дочернего класса от базового виртуального класса
Доброго вам времени суток! Программирую на С++ не давно, в связи с отсутствием должного времени на...

Перегрузка оператора для класса
Здравствуйте! Подскажите, пожалуйста, почему так не работает: class ClassA { public: ...

Перегрузка оператора- для шаблона класса
Ребят подскажите что не так я делаю или подтолкните в нужное русло =\ З.Ы. Массивы будем...

Перегрузка оператора += для класса date
Вот код.Я просто не могу вкурить какую проверку воткнуть date &amp; date::operator+=(date &amp; da) {...

4
21.01.2014, 20:33
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
21.01.2014, 20:33
Помогаю со студенческими работами здесь

Перегрузка оператора + для класса Date
Здравствуйте! Как правильно перегрузить оператор +(Date, int) для класса Date, чтобы дата...

Перегрузка оператора -> для шаблонного класса
Как это написать не понимаю помогите пожалуйста Добавлено через 23 секунды пример кода...

Перегрузка оператора -> для шаблонного класса
Здравствуйте! Возникла проблема: не могу додуматься как перегрузить оператор -&gt; так, чтобы он...

Перегрузка оператора '+' для char* вне класса
Хочу перегрузить конкатенацию массивов char'ов через операцию '+'. Не могу понять, возможно ли...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ru